Download - qwertyuiopasdfghjklzxcvbnmq wertyuiopasdfghjklzxcvbnmqw ... · Sobre el archivo de etc/nsswitch.conf este archivo lo configuramos y lo ponemos de la siguiente forma: Ahora nos vamos

Transcript
Page 1: qwertyuiopasdfghjklzxcvbnmq wertyuiopasdfghjklzxcvbnmqw ... · Sobre el archivo de etc/nsswitch.conf este archivo lo configuramos y lo ponemos de la siguiente forma: Ahora nos vamos

qwertyuiopasdfghjklzxcvbnmq

wertyuiopasdfghjklzxcvbnmqw

ertyuiopasdfghjklzxcvbnmqwer

tyuiopasdfghjklzxcvbnmqwerty

uiopasdfghjklzxcvbnmqwertyui

opasdfghjklzxcvbnmqwertyuiop

asdfghjklzxcvbnmqwertyuiopas

dfghjklzxcvbnmqwertyuiopasdf

ghjklzxcvbnmqwertyuiopasdfgh

jklzxcvbnmqwertyuiopasdfghjkl

zxcvbnmqwertyuiopasdfghjklzx

cvbnmqwertyuiopasdfghjklzxcv

bnmqwertyuiopasdfghjklzxcvbn

mqwertyuiopasdfghjklzxcvbnm

qwertyuiopasdfghjklzxcvbnmq

wertyuiopasdfghjklzxcvbnmqw

ertyuiopasdfghjklzxcvbnmrtyui

Servicios de Red e Internet

Practicas UD3 DNS

16/12/2011

Jesus Garcia del Rio

Page 2: qwertyuiopasdfghjklzxcvbnmq wertyuiopasdfghjklzxcvbnmqw ... · Sobre el archivo de etc/nsswitch.conf este archivo lo configuramos y lo ponemos de la siguiente forma: Ahora nos vamos

PRACTICAS 1 y 2

INSTALACION DE DNS EN 2008 SERVER

En administrador del servidor pulsamos sobre agregar funciones

Seleccionamos servidor DNS y pulsamos siguiente para instalarlo

Page 3: qwertyuiopasdfghjklzxcvbnmq wertyuiopasdfghjklzxcvbnmqw ... · Sobre el archivo de etc/nsswitch.conf este archivo lo configuramos y lo ponemos de la siguiente forma: Ahora nos vamos

A continuación nos vamos a inicio>herramientas administrativas>DNS selecionamos zona de

búsqueda directa y le damos a agregar una nueva zona

Elegimos que es una zona principal y pulsamos siguiente

Page 4: qwertyuiopasdfghjklzxcvbnmq wertyuiopasdfghjklzxcvbnmqw ... · Sobre el archivo de etc/nsswitch.conf este archivo lo configuramos y lo ponemos de la siguiente forma: Ahora nos vamos

Introducimos el nombre de la zona y pulsamos siguiente

Creamos el archivo con el nombre que nos sale y siguiente

Agregamos los host

Page 5: qwertyuiopasdfghjklzxcvbnmq wertyuiopasdfghjklzxcvbnmqw ... · Sobre el archivo de etc/nsswitch.conf este archivo lo configuramos y lo ponemos de la siguiente forma: Ahora nos vamos

Ahora vamos a crear la zona inversa, le damos a agregar nueva zona y elegimos principal

Page 6: qwertyuiopasdfghjklzxcvbnmq wertyuiopasdfghjklzxcvbnmqw ... · Sobre el archivo de etc/nsswitch.conf este archivo lo configuramos y lo ponemos de la siguiente forma: Ahora nos vamos

Elegimos que tipo de direcciones vamos a utilizar en nuestro caso ipv4

Introducimos el id de red

Page 7: qwertyuiopasdfghjklzxcvbnmq wertyuiopasdfghjklzxcvbnmqw ... · Sobre el archivo de etc/nsswitch.conf este archivo lo configuramos y lo ponemos de la siguiente forma: Ahora nos vamos

Creamos el archivo con el nombre que nos sale

Permitimos todas las actualizaciones dinamicas

Page 8: qwertyuiopasdfghjklzxcvbnmq wertyuiopasdfghjklzxcvbnmqw ... · Sobre el archivo de etc/nsswitch.conf este archivo lo configuramos y lo ponemos de la siguiente forma: Ahora nos vamos

Y agregamos los host como punteros PTR

Para configurar el cliente W7 vamos a panel de control>redes e internet>conexiones de red

pulsamos botón derecho sobre el adaptador de red le damos a protocolo ipv4 y en servidor

dns preferido introducimos la direccion del servidor.

Page 9: qwertyuiopasdfghjklzxcvbnmq wertyuiopasdfghjklzxcvbnmqw ... · Sobre el archivo de etc/nsswitch.conf este archivo lo configuramos y lo ponemos de la siguiente forma: Ahora nos vamos

PRACTICA 3 y 4

CONFIGURACION SERVIDOR DNS EN UBUNTU SERVER

Instalamos el servicio dns Bind con sudo apt-get install bind9

Vamos a modificar el archivo /etc/named.conf.local e introducimos las zonas como se

muestran en la siguiente imagen

Posteriormente vamos a crear los archivos de las zonas en /var/cache/bind/db.asir03 para la

zona directa e introducimos lo que se muestra en la siguiente imagen

Page 10: qwertyuiopasdfghjklzxcvbnmq wertyuiopasdfghjklzxcvbnmqw ... · Sobre el archivo de etc/nsswitch.conf este archivo lo configuramos y lo ponemos de la siguiente forma: Ahora nos vamos

A coninuacion realizamos lo mismo con la zona inversa creando el archivo db.10.33.3 e

introducimos el siguiente contenido

Modificamos el archivo /etc/resolv.conf y ponemos el servidor dns la ip del mismo

Page 11: qwertyuiopasdfghjklzxcvbnmq wertyuiopasdfghjklzxcvbnmqw ... · Sobre el archivo de etc/nsswitch.conf este archivo lo configuramos y lo ponemos de la siguiente forma: Ahora nos vamos

En el cliente Ubuntu configuramos el servidor dns y comprobamos que nos resuelve

direcciones con el comando nslookup probando las zonas directa e inversa

Realizamos lo mismo con el resto de los clientes como se muestra en las siguientes imágenes.

Page 12: qwertyuiopasdfghjklzxcvbnmq wertyuiopasdfghjklzxcvbnmqw ... · Sobre el archivo de etc/nsswitch.conf este archivo lo configuramos y lo ponemos de la siguiente forma: Ahora nos vamos
Page 13: qwertyuiopasdfghjklzxcvbnmq wertyuiopasdfghjklzxcvbnmqw ... · Sobre el archivo de etc/nsswitch.conf este archivo lo configuramos y lo ponemos de la siguiente forma: Ahora nos vamos

PRACITCA 5

Nos descargamos nscd para limpiar la cache con el comando apt-get install

nscd

Reiniciamos el servicio o lo inicializamos servicio /etc/init.d/nscd restart

Para iniciar el servicio /etc/init.d/nscd status

Modificamos el resolv.conf de fedora y ponemos la ip de Ubuntu server como dns

nameserver 10.33.3.3

En este archivo lo configuramos para que primero mire en el dns y luego en el

host.

Page 14: qwertyuiopasdfghjklzxcvbnmq wertyuiopasdfghjklzxcvbnmqw ... · Sobre el archivo de etc/nsswitch.conf este archivo lo configuramos y lo ponemos de la siguiente forma: Ahora nos vamos

Sobre el archivo de etc/nsswitch.conf este archivo lo configuramos y lo

ponemos de la siguiente forma:

Ahora nos vamos al cliente de fedora y sobre el archivo de host tenemos que

añadir otra dirección a la que queremos que se conecte.

Page 15: qwertyuiopasdfghjklzxcvbnmq wertyuiopasdfghjklzxcvbnmqw ... · Sobre el archivo de etc/nsswitch.conf este archivo lo configuramos y lo ponemos de la siguiente forma: Ahora nos vamos

Y hacemos ping para comprobar que no coge primero en el dns y luego en el host.

Primero nos mira en el dns y luego en host.

Page 16: qwertyuiopasdfghjklzxcvbnmq wertyuiopasdfghjklzxcvbnmqw ... · Sobre el archivo de etc/nsswitch.conf este archivo lo configuramos y lo ponemos de la siguiente forma: Ahora nos vamos

PRACTICA 6

DEBIAN

En debían las operaciones son iguales que en Ubuntu server instalamos el servidor ejecutando

apt-get install bind9

A continuación modificamos el archivo para configurar las zonas named.conf.local

Creamos el archivo de la zona directa e introducimos el siguiente contenido

Page 17: qwertyuiopasdfghjklzxcvbnmq wertyuiopasdfghjklzxcvbnmqw ... · Sobre el archivo de etc/nsswitch.conf este archivo lo configuramos y lo ponemos de la siguiente forma: Ahora nos vamos

Creamos el archivo de la zona inversa e introducimos el contenido de la siguiente imagen

Page 18: qwertyuiopasdfghjklzxcvbnmq wertyuiopasdfghjklzxcvbnmqw ... · Sobre el archivo de etc/nsswitch.conf este archivo lo configuramos y lo ponemos de la siguiente forma: Ahora nos vamos

Y comprobamos con los clientes que funciona correctamente configurando como servidor

dns la dirección del debían y realizando nslookup para probar la inversa y la directa

OPEN SUSE

Lo instalamos desde agregar y quitar programas buscando bind9

Page 19: qwertyuiopasdfghjklzxcvbnmq wertyuiopasdfghjklzxcvbnmqw ... · Sobre el archivo de etc/nsswitch.conf este archivo lo configuramos y lo ponemos de la siguiente forma: Ahora nos vamos

Una vez intalado nos vamos al yast servidor dns

En el apartado de zonas creamos la zonas directa e inversa

Page 20: qwertyuiopasdfghjklzxcvbnmq wertyuiopasdfghjklzxcvbnmqw ... · Sobre el archivo de etc/nsswitch.conf este archivo lo configuramos y lo ponemos de la siguiente forma: Ahora nos vamos

En al zona directa introducimos el registro ns

Y en la pestaña de registros introducimos los equipos

Page 21: qwertyuiopasdfghjklzxcvbnmq wertyuiopasdfghjklzxcvbnmqw ... · Sobre el archivo de etc/nsswitch.conf este archivo lo configuramos y lo ponemos de la siguiente forma: Ahora nos vamos

Y lo mismo en la zona inversa

Page 22: qwertyuiopasdfghjklzxcvbnmq wertyuiopasdfghjklzxcvbnmqw ... · Sobre el archivo de etc/nsswitch.conf este archivo lo configuramos y lo ponemos de la siguiente forma: Ahora nos vamos

Ponemos como servidor dns la ip del mismo

Comprobamos con el comando nslookup las zonas directa e inversa

Page 23: qwertyuiopasdfghjklzxcvbnmq wertyuiopasdfghjklzxcvbnmqw ... · Sobre el archivo de etc/nsswitch.conf este archivo lo configuramos y lo ponemos de la siguiente forma: Ahora nos vamos

Los archivos quedarían asi

Page 24: qwertyuiopasdfghjklzxcvbnmq wertyuiopasdfghjklzxcvbnmqw ... · Sobre el archivo de etc/nsswitch.conf este archivo lo configuramos y lo ponemos de la siguiente forma: Ahora nos vamos

FEDORA

Lo realizamos desde el webmin que en próximas practicas veremos su instalación. En primer

lugar creamos las zonaspulsando sombre crear una nueva zona maestra

Asi creamos la zona directa e inversa.

Page 25: qwertyuiopasdfghjklzxcvbnmq wertyuiopasdfghjklzxcvbnmqw ... · Sobre el archivo de etc/nsswitch.conf este archivo lo configuramos y lo ponemos de la siguiente forma: Ahora nos vamos

Posteriormente vamos a editar las zonas

Comenzamos con la zona directa

En dirección introducimos los nombres y las direcciones

Y en la zona inversa realizamos lo mismo introduciendo los registros inversos

Page 26: qwertyuiopasdfghjklzxcvbnmq wertyuiopasdfghjklzxcvbnmqw ... · Sobre el archivo de etc/nsswitch.conf este archivo lo configuramos y lo ponemos de la siguiente forma: Ahora nos vamos

Posteriormente pulsamos en edit config file y ponemos en esta línea donde pone localhost

ponemos any Para que escuche por todos sitios

Y comprobamos que funciona la resolución directa e inversa

Page 27: qwertyuiopasdfghjklzxcvbnmq wertyuiopasdfghjklzxcvbnmqw ... · Sobre el archivo de etc/nsswitch.conf este archivo lo configuramos y lo ponemos de la siguiente forma: Ahora nos vamos

NOTA: Lo realice con una maquina virtual de Nico porque la mia seme estropeo

Page 28: qwertyuiopasdfghjklzxcvbnmq wertyuiopasdfghjklzxcvbnmqw ... · Sobre el archivo de etc/nsswitch.conf este archivo lo configuramos y lo ponemos de la siguiente forma: Ahora nos vamos

PRACTICA 7

Configuramos la maquina para tener acceso a internet como NAT

Editamos el archivo tambien named.conf.option la linea de forwarders y ponemos un

dns de internet

Ecribimos en el terminal dig www.marca.com.

Realizamos un host sobre www.google.es y sobre www.marca.com para ver los dos

diferentes.El host lo que nos permite encontrar la dirección IP del dominio dado y

también muestra el nombre de dominio para la IP dada.

Page 29: qwertyuiopasdfghjklzxcvbnmq wertyuiopasdfghjklzxcvbnmqw ... · Sobre el archivo de etc/nsswitch.conf este archivo lo configuramos y lo ponemos de la siguiente forma: Ahora nos vamos

Y por ultimo realizamos el comando nslookup que este nos muestra el nombre y la

dirección IP del servidor de nombres primario Lo realizamos el nslookup sobre

www.marca.com y sobre www.tuenti.com

Page 30: qwertyuiopasdfghjklzxcvbnmq wertyuiopasdfghjklzxcvbnmqw ... · Sobre el archivo de etc/nsswitch.conf este archivo lo configuramos y lo ponemos de la siguiente forma: Ahora nos vamos

PRACTICA 8

Nos descargamos el paquete rpm del webmin, lo instalamos y realizamos lo mismo que en la

practica 6 con fedora

En primer lugar creamos las zonaspulsando sombre crear una nueva zona maestra

Asi creamos la zona directa e inversa.

Posteriormente vamos a editar las zonas

Comenzamos con la zona directa

En dirección introducimos los nombres y las direcciones

Page 31: qwertyuiopasdfghjklzxcvbnmq wertyuiopasdfghjklzxcvbnmqw ... · Sobre el archivo de etc/nsswitch.conf este archivo lo configuramos y lo ponemos de la siguiente forma: Ahora nos vamos

Y en la zona inversa realizamos lo mismo introduciendo los registros inversos

Posteriormente pulsamos en edit config file y ponemos en esta línea donde pone localhost

ponemos any Para que escuche por todos sitios

Page 32: qwertyuiopasdfghjklzxcvbnmq wertyuiopasdfghjklzxcvbnmqw ... · Sobre el archivo de etc/nsswitch.conf este archivo lo configuramos y lo ponemos de la siguiente forma: Ahora nos vamos

Y comprobamos que funciona la resolución directa e inversa

NOTA: Lo realice con una maquina virtual de Nico porque la mia seme estropeo

Page 33: qwertyuiopasdfghjklzxcvbnmq wertyuiopasdfghjklzxcvbnmqw ... · Sobre el archivo de etc/nsswitch.conf este archivo lo configuramos y lo ponemos de la siguiente forma: Ahora nos vamos

PRACTICA 9

DNS en Zentya

Abrimos el panel de administrador

En infractructure elegimos dns

Pulsamos en nobre de maquinas y las añadimos

Page 34: qwertyuiopasdfghjklzxcvbnmq wertyuiopasdfghjklzxcvbnmqw ... · Sobre el archivo de etc/nsswitch.conf este archivo lo configuramos y lo ponemos de la siguiente forma: Ahora nos vamos

En servidor de nombre agregamos la maquina zential

Guardamos los cambios y comprobamos con nslookup que funcionan las zonas directa e

inversa

Page 35: qwertyuiopasdfghjklzxcvbnmq wertyuiopasdfghjklzxcvbnmqw ... · Sobre el archivo de etc/nsswitch.conf este archivo lo configuramos y lo ponemos de la siguiente forma: Ahora nos vamos
Page 36: qwertyuiopasdfghjklzxcvbnmq wertyuiopasdfghjklzxcvbnmqw ... · Sobre el archivo de etc/nsswitch.conf este archivo lo configuramos y lo ponemos de la siguiente forma: Ahora nos vamos

PRACTICA 10

Configuramos el archivo de DualServer como se muestra en la siguiente imagen

Comprobamos con nslookup que funciona la resolución directa e inversa habiendo configurado

anteriormente el dns con la dirección de Windows 7

Page 37: qwertyuiopasdfghjklzxcvbnmq wertyuiopasdfghjklzxcvbnmqw ... · Sobre el archivo de etc/nsswitch.conf este archivo lo configuramos y lo ponemos de la siguiente forma: Ahora nos vamos

PRACTICA 11

Dnsmasq en debían

DNSMASQ

Nos descargamos el paquete .deb y lo instalamos

Configuramos el archivo /etc/dnsmasq.conf como se muestra en la siguientes imágenes, solo

es necesario intrudicir las líneas que están descomentadas

Page 38: qwertyuiopasdfghjklzxcvbnmq wertyuiopasdfghjklzxcvbnmqw ... · Sobre el archivo de etc/nsswitch.conf este archivo lo configuramos y lo ponemos de la siguiente forma: Ahora nos vamos

Nos aseguramos de tener parado el servidor bind escribiendo /etc/init.d/bind9 stop

Y reiniciamos el dnsmasq con /etc/init.d/dnsmasq restart

Comprobamos que nos funciona la resolución directa e inversa

Page 39: qwertyuiopasdfghjklzxcvbnmq wertyuiopasdfghjklzxcvbnmqw ... · Sobre el archivo de etc/nsswitch.conf este archivo lo configuramos y lo ponemos de la siguiente forma: Ahora nos vamos
Page 40: qwertyuiopasdfghjklzxcvbnmq wertyuiopasdfghjklzxcvbnmqw ... · Sobre el archivo de etc/nsswitch.conf este archivo lo configuramos y lo ponemos de la siguiente forma: Ahora nos vamos

PRACTICA 12

Iniciamos el wireshark en Windows xp

seleccionamos la primera tarjeta y hacemos un nslookup desde el cmd para que haya paquetes

y capturamos el trafico de paquetes dns

Vemos como son paquetes de petición y los de respuesta.